It was almost a totally DU morning in Grayland as well, Walt (with only a couple of NHK big guns showing up on 594 and 774). From 1300-1400 Australian signals were very strong, with 531-4KZ the star of the session with S9 peaks just after 1300. Kiwi signals and 558-Fiji were there, but nowhere near as strong as the Aussies. Overall a pretty wild session! 73, Gary
